The Sea & Sea Product Range

Camera Housings

Sea & Sea produces dedicated housings matched precisely to specific camera bodies — the RDX series, for example, is built around specific Canon EOS Rebel models. This camera-specific approach means controls, buttons, and dials are positioned to match the exact camera inside, rather than a generic universal fit.

Ports — Macro and Wide-Angle

The DX Macro Port series uses an M67 thread mount on the front, supporting close-up lens attachments (an M67-M62 step-down ring is required for certain close-up lens configurations). The right port choice depends on your lens focal length and the type of photography you're shooting — macro ports for close-focus work, dome ports for wide-angle and split shots.

What is TTL strobe photography and why does it matter?

TTL (Through-The-Lens) flash metering lets the camera and strobe communicate automatically to calculate correct flash exposure for each shot, rather than requiring manual power adjustment every time lighting conditions or subject distance change. The YS-03 Solis brings this capability to a compact, affordable strobe.
